Output 14fd76ecd953e787845e2afa35c2c8363e73a2bcde8d32f06f56ea81120a94d1:36

value
38632601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22a8d0dbc8d26ba1f3c18925f1e725a38e23294c OP_EQUAL
address
MB4RSUzyBuvj6oVPRE3ThktpdUSVWDpH8q
transaction
14fd76ecd953e787845e2afa35c2c8363e73a2bcde8d32f06f56ea81120a94d1
spent
true